Your cold sores most likely came from your mom, aunt or grandmother when kissing you as a child, since women love to kiss little kids.
Once you have developed antibodies to one type of the virus, the chance of transmitting the virus to another part of your body is about zero.
Since you have something going on that's not normal, you should have your doctor take a look at it.
